mirror of
https://github.com/flarum/core.git
synced 2025-07-20 08:11:27 +02:00
fix(compilation): versioner not inject into compilers (#3589)
This commit is contained in:
@@ -156,12 +156,18 @@ class Assets
|
|||||||
|
|
||||||
protected function makeJsCompiler(string $filename)
|
protected function makeJsCompiler(string $filename)
|
||||||
{
|
{
|
||||||
return new JsCompiler($this->assetsDir, $filename);
|
return resolve(JsCompiler::class, [
|
||||||
|
'assetsDir' => $this->assetsDir,
|
||||||
|
'filename' => $filename
|
||||||
|
]);
|
||||||
}
|
}
|
||||||
|
|
||||||
protected function makeLessCompiler(string $filename): LessCompiler
|
protected function makeLessCompiler(string $filename): LessCompiler
|
||||||
{
|
{
|
||||||
$compiler = new LessCompiler($this->assetsDir, $filename);
|
$compiler = resolve(LessCompiler::class, [
|
||||||
|
'assetsDir' => $this->assetsDir,
|
||||||
|
'filename' => $filename
|
||||||
|
]);
|
||||||
|
|
||||||
if ($this->cacheDir) {
|
if ($this->cacheDir) {
|
||||||
$compiler->setCacheDir($this->cacheDir.'/less');
|
$compiler->setCacheDir($this->cacheDir.'/less');
|
||||||
|
Reference in New Issue
Block a user